Study of the scattering correction for thick uranium-oxide and other α-particle sources

Experimental values of the 2π α-particle counting rate, C2sub(π), including scattering, divided by the disintegration rate, N0, are reported for uranium dioxide, 210Po and 148Gd sources mounted on platinum backings, and a 210Po source on a U308 backing. The 235UO2 source thicknesses varied from 0.05 to 1.1 mg/cm2. The experimental values of the scattering are in agreement with theoretical values given in Part I (Int. J. Appl. Radiat. Isotop.; 27: 35 (1976)), which take into account source thickness, α-particle energy, and composition of the backing material. (author)
